pitcher

PIHCH-uh
noun
1
A large container with a handle and spout, used for pouring liquids.
"She filled the pitcher with iced tea for the picnic."
2
In baseball, the player who throws the ball to the batter.
"The pitcher struck out the side in the ninth inning."
